aboutsummaryrefslogtreecommitdiff
path: root/examples
diff options
context:
space:
mode:
authorManjeet Dahiya <manjeetdahiya@gmail.com>2010-09-26 07:36:51 +0000
committerManjeet Dahiya <manjeetdahiya@gmail.com>2010-09-26 07:36:51 +0000
commitb54eebb2ce03418b020190ace403e7f3cb23054f (patch)
tree7d658507b336c5b579a6bd6c0128bd2432b33f6c /examples
parent64d36f43ae6cbe137b086a70adf893d6bf442fae (diff)
downloadqxmpp-b54eebb2ce03418b020190ace403e7f3cb23054f.tar.gz
capabilitiesCollection to capabilitiesCache
Diffstat (limited to 'examples')
-rw-r--r--examples/GuiClient/GuiClient.pro4
-rw-r--r--examples/GuiClient/capabilitiesCache.cpp (renamed from examples/GuiClient/capabilitiesCollection.cpp)18
-rw-r--r--examples/GuiClient/capabilitiesCache.h (renamed from examples/GuiClient/capabilitiesCollection.h)126
-rw-r--r--examples/GuiClient/mainDialog.h4
-rw-r--r--examples/GuiClient/profileDialog.cpp2
-rw-r--r--examples/GuiClient/profileDialog.h6
6 files changed, 80 insertions, 80 deletions
diff --git a/examples/GuiClient/GuiClient.pro b/examples/GuiClient/GuiClient.pro
index 9bc0f0de..aab59ea2 100644
--- a/examples/GuiClient/GuiClient.pro
+++ b/examples/GuiClient/GuiClient.pro
@@ -23,7 +23,7 @@ SOURCES += main.cpp \
customToolButton.cpp \
vCardManager.cpp \
profileDialog.cpp \
- capabilitiesCollection.cpp \
+ capabilitiesCache.cpp \
accountsCache.cpp
HEADERS += messageGraphicsItem.h \
@@ -45,7 +45,7 @@ HEADERS += messageGraphicsItem.h \
customToolButton.h \
vCardManager.h \
profileDialog.h \
- capabilitiesCollection.h \
+ capabilitiesCache.h \
accountsCache.h
FORMS += mainDialog.ui \
diff --git a/examples/GuiClient/capabilitiesCollection.cpp b/examples/GuiClient/capabilitiesCache.cpp
index 138e5182..5c01e06f 100644
--- a/examples/GuiClient/capabilitiesCollection.cpp
+++ b/examples/GuiClient/capabilitiesCache.cpp
@@ -22,7 +22,7 @@
*/
-#include "capabilitiesCollection.h"
+#include "capabilitiesCache.h"
#include "QXmppClient.h"
#include "QXmppDiscoveryManager.h"
@@ -32,7 +32,7 @@
#include <QXmlStreamWriter>
#include <QDir>
-capabilitiesCollection::capabilitiesCollection(QXmppClient* client) :
+capabilitiesCache::capabilitiesCache(QXmppClient* client) :
QObject(client), m_client(client)
{
QXmppDiscoveryManager* ext = m_client->findExtension<QXmppDiscoveryManager>();
@@ -44,12 +44,12 @@ capabilitiesCollection::capabilitiesCollection(QXmppClient* client) :
}
}
-bool capabilitiesCollection::isCapabilityAvailable(const QString& nodeVer)
+bool capabilitiesCache::isCapabilityAvailable(const QString& nodeVer)
{
return m_mapCapabilities.contains(nodeVer);
}
-void capabilitiesCollection::requestInfo(const QString& jid, const QString& node)
+void capabilitiesCache::requestInfo(const QString& jid, const QString& node)
{
QXmppDiscoveryManager* ext = m_client->findExtension<QXmppDiscoveryManager>();
if(ext)
@@ -72,7 +72,7 @@ void capabilitiesCollection::requestInfo(const QString& jid, const QString& node
}
}
-void capabilitiesCollection::infoReceived(const QXmppDiscoveryIq& discoIqRcv)
+void capabilitiesCache::infoReceived(const QXmppDiscoveryIq& discoIqRcv)
{
QXmppDiscoveryIq discoIq = discoIqRcv;
if(discoIq.queryType() == QXmppDiscoveryIq::InfoQuery &&
@@ -92,7 +92,7 @@ void capabilitiesCollection::infoReceived(const QXmppDiscoveryIq& discoIqRcv)
}
}
-void capabilitiesCollection::loadAllFromCache()
+void capabilitiesCache::loadAllFromCache()
{
m_mapCapabilities.clear();
@@ -118,7 +118,7 @@ void capabilitiesCollection::loadAllFromCache()
}
}
-void capabilitiesCollection::saveToCache(const QString& nodeVer)
+void capabilitiesCache::saveToCache(const QString& nodeVer)
{
if(!m_mapCapabilities.contains(nodeVer))
return;
@@ -145,7 +145,7 @@ void capabilitiesCollection::saveToCache(const QString& nodeVer)
}
}
-QStringList capabilitiesCollection::getFeatures(const QString& nodeVer)
+QStringList capabilitiesCache::getFeatures(const QString& nodeVer)
{
if(!m_mapCapabilities.contains(nodeVer))
return QStringList();
@@ -153,7 +153,7 @@ QStringList capabilitiesCollection::getFeatures(const QString& nodeVer)
return m_mapCapabilities[nodeVer].features();
}
-QStringList capabilitiesCollection::getIdentities(const QString& nodeVer)
+QStringList capabilitiesCache::getIdentities(const QString& nodeVer)
{
if(!m_mapCapabilities.contains(nodeVer))
return QStringList();
diff --git a/examples/GuiClient/capabilitiesCollection.h b/examples/GuiClient/capabilitiesCache.h
index 59a78758..530076dc 100644
--- a/examples/GuiClient/capabilitiesCollection.h
+++ b/examples/GuiClient/capabilitiesCache.h
@@ -1,63 +1,63 @@
-/*
- * Copyright (C) 2008-2010 The QXmpp developers
- *
- * Author:
- * Manjeet Dahiya
- *
- * Source:
- * http://code.google.com/p/qxmpp
- *
- * This file is a part of QXmpp library.
- *
- * This library is free software; you can redistribute it and/or
- * modify it under the terms of the GNU Lesser General Public
- * License as published by the Free Software Foundation; either
- * version 2.1 of the License, or (at your option) any later version.
- *
- * This library is distributed in the hope that it will be useful,
- * but WITHOUT ANY WARRANTY; without even the implied warranty of
- *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
- * Lesser General Public License for more details.
- *
- */
-
-
-#ifndef CAPABILITIESCOLLECTION_H
-#define CAPABILITIESCOLLECTION_H
-
-#include <QObject>
-#include <QDomElement>
-#include <QMap>
-
-class QXmppClient;
-
-#include "QXmppDiscoveryIq.h"
-
-class capabilitiesCollection : public QObject
-{
- Q_OBJECT
-
-public:
- capabilitiesCollection(QXmppClient* client);
- bool isCapabilityAvailable(const QString& nodeVer);
- void requestInfo(const QString& jid, const QString& nodeVer);
-
- void loadAllFromCache();
- void saveToCache(const QString& nodeVer);
-
- QStringList getFeatures(const QString& nodeVer);
- QStringList getIdentities(const QString& nodeVer);
-
-signals:
-
-private slots:
- void infoReceived(const QXmppDiscoveryIq&);
-
-private:
- QXmppClient* m_client;
-
- QMap<QString, QXmppDiscoveryIq> m_mapCapabilities;
- QMap<QString, QString> m_mapIdNodeVer;
-};
-
-#endif // CAPABILITIESCOLLECTION_H
+/*
+ * Copyright (C) 2008-2010 The QXmpp developers
+ *
+ * Author:
+ * Manjeet Dahiya
+ *
+ * Source:
+ * http://code.google.com/p/qxmpp
+ *
+ * This file is a part of QXmpp library.
+ *
+ * This library is free software; you can redistribute it and/or
+ * modify it under the terms of the GNU Lesser General Public
+ * License as published by the Free Software Foundation; either
+ * version 2.1 of the License, or (at your option) any later version.
+ *
+ * This library is distributed in the hope that it will be useful,
+ * but WITHOUT ANY WARRANTY; without even the implied warranty of
+ * M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U
+ * Lesser General Public License for more details.
+ *
+ */
+
+
+#ifndef CAPABILITIESCOLLECTION_H
+#define CAPABILITIESCOLLECTION_H
+
+#include <QObject>
+#include <QDomElement>
+#include <QMap>
+
+class QXmppClient;
+
+#include "QXmppDiscoveryIq.h"
+
+class capabilitiesCache : public QObject
+{
+ Q_OBJECT
+
+public:
+ capabilitiesCache(QXmppClient* client);
+ bool isCapabilityAvailable(const QString& nodeVer);
+ void requestInfo(const QString& jid, const QString& nodeVer);
+
+ void loadAllFromCache();
+ void saveToCache(const QString& nodeVer);
+
+ QStringList getFeatures(const QString& nodeVer);
+ QStringList getIdentities(const QString& nodeVer);
+
+signals:
+
+private slots:
+ void infoReceived(const QXmppDiscoveryIq&);
+
+private:
+ QXmppClient* m_client;
+
+ QMap<QString, QXmppDiscoveryIq> m_mapCapabilities;
+ QMap<QString, QString> m_mapIdNodeVer;
+};
+
+#endif // CAPABILITIESCOLLECTION_H
diff --git a/examples/GuiClient/mainDialog.h b/examples/GuiClient/mainDialog.h
index 39fb903b..f70387c3 100644
--- a/examples/GuiClient/mainDialog.h
+++ b/examples/GuiClient/mainDialog.h
@@ -34,7 +34,7 @@
#include "statusWidget.h"
#include "chatDialog.h"
#include "vCardManager.h"
-#include "capabilitiesCollection.h"
+#include "capabilitiesCache.h"
#include "accountsCache.h"
#include <QSystemTrayIcon>
#include <QMenu>
@@ -99,7 +99,7 @@ private:
rosterItemSortFilterProxyModel m_rosterItemSortFilterModel;
statusWidget m_statusWidget;
vCardManager m_vCardManager;
- capabilitiesCollection m_capabilitiesCollection;
+ capabilitiesCache m_capabilitiesCollection;
accountsCache m_accountsCache;
// map of bare jids and respective chatdlg
diff --git a/examples/GuiClient/profileDialog.cpp b/examples/GuiClient/profileDialog.cpp
index 7cef4599..fc5c0a44 100644
--- a/examples/GuiClient/profileDialog.cpp
+++ b/examples/GuiClient/profileDialog.cpp
@@ -11,7 +11,7 @@
#include "QXmppEntityTimeIq.h"
#include "QXmppConstants.h"
-profileDialog::profileDialog(QWidget *parent, const QString& bareJid, QXmppClient& client, capabilitiesCollection& caps) :
+profileDialog::profileDialog(QWidget *parent, const QString& bareJid, QXmppClient& client, capabilitiesCache& caps) :
QDialog(parent, Qt::WindowTitleHint|Qt::WindowSystemMenuHint),
ui(new Ui::profileDialog), m_bareJid(bareJid), m_xmppClient(client), m_caps(caps)
{
diff --git a/examples/GuiClient/profileDialog.h b/examples/GuiClient/profileDialog.h
index aafbc357..efe54a67 100644
--- a/examples/GuiClient/profileDialog.h
+++ b/examples/GuiClient/profileDialog.h
@@ -3,7 +3,7 @@
#include <QDialog>
#include <QMap>
-#include "capabilitiesCollection.h"
+#include "capabilitiesCache.h"
namespace Ui {
class profileDialog;
@@ -18,7 +18,7 @@ class profileDialog : public QDialog
Q_OBJECT
public:
- explicit profileDialog(QWidget *parent, const QString& bareJid, QXmppClient& client, capabilitiesCollection& caps);
+ explicit profileDialog(QWidget *parent, const QString& bareJid, QXmppClient& client, capabilitiesCache& caps);
~profileDialog();
void setClientRef(QXmppClient& m_xmppClient);
@@ -39,7 +39,7 @@ private:
Ui::profileDialog *ui;
QString m_bareJid;
QXmppClient& m_xmppClient; // reference to the active QXmppClient (No ownership)
- capabilitiesCollection& m_caps; // reference to the active QXmppClient (No ownership)
+ capabilitiesCache& m_caps; // reference to the active QXmppClient (No ownership)
QMap<QString, QXmppVersionIq> m_versions;
QMap<QString, QXmppEntityTimeIq> m_time;
};